Kakuro Nichiyou (MK2K)
Kakuro Nichiyo is a freeware implementation of the kakuro numbers puzzle. Similar to crossword puzzles, you are given clues about the sum of the numbers that are found in any given row and column, and from this you must deduce what number appears in each entry on the grid.
This game also features a fairly robust solver and a puzzle creation utility.
Versions for Linux and Mac can be found on the game's download page.
